Understanding the San Diego Passport Agency

The San Diego Passport Agency is a regional passport agency under the U.S. Department of State. Unlike your local post office or county clerk, which only accept passport applications, the regional agency is equipped to handle urgent and complex cases. This is where you'd go if you need a passport quickly, typically within two weeks, or if you have particularly complicated circumstances.

Who Should Use the San Diego Passport Agency?

This agency is best suited for individuals who have imminent international travel and need a passport faster than routine processing times allow. Typically, you'll need to prove that you have a flight booked within 14 calendar days or that you need to secure a foreign visa within 28 calendar days. Proof of travel is crucial. Without it, you'll likely be directed to apply through standard channels.

Services Offered

The San Diego Passport Agency offers several key services:

  • Expedited Passport Processing: This is their primary function. They can process new passport applications, renewals, and amendments much faster than other acceptance facilities.
  • Emergency Passport Services: For those with life-or-death emergencies requiring immediate international travel, they can provide even faster service, though documentation requirements are stringent.
  • Assistance with Complex Cases: If you have a complicated situation, such as a lost or stolen passport, or issues with citizenship documentation, the agency can offer guidance and assistance.

Scheduling an Appointment

One of the most critical aspects of using the San Diego Passport Agency is scheduling an appointment. Appointments are required and can be made through the online appointment system on the State Department's website or by calling the National Passport Information Center. Walk-ins are generally not accepted, so planning is essential. Keep in mind that appointments can fill up quickly, especially during peak travel seasons, so book as far in advance as possible.

Documentation is Key

Redditors overwhelmingly emphasize the importance of having all your documents in order. This includes:

  • Completed application form (DS-11 for new passports, DS-82 for renewals)
  • Proof of U.S. citizenship (original or certified copy of birth certificate, previous passport, etc.)
  • Valid photo ID (driver's license, state ID, etc.)
  • Photocopies of your citizenship and ID documents
  • Passport photo that meets State Department requirements
  • Proof of travel (flight itinerary or travel bookings)
  • Payment for applicable fees

Any missing or incorrect documents can lead to delays or even rejection of your application. Double-check everything before your appointment.

Preparing for Your Appointment: A Step-by-Step Guide

To make your visit to the San Diego Passport Agency as smooth as possible, follow these steps:

  1. Schedule an Appointment: Book your appointment online or by phone as soon as you know you need expedited service.
  2. Gather Your Documents: Use the State Department's checklist to ensure you have all the required documents. Make copies of everything.
  3. Complete the Application Form: Fill out the appropriate application form (DS-11 or DS-82) accurately and completely. Do not sign the form until instructed to do so by a passport agent.
  4. Obtain a Passport Photo: Get a passport photo that meets the State Department's requirements. Many drugstores and photo studios offer this service.
  5. Prepare Payment: Check the State Department's website for the current fee schedule. Be prepared to pay with a credit card, debit card, check, or money order.
  6. Arrive Early: Arrive at the San Diego Passport Agency at least 15-30 minutes before your scheduled appointment to allow time for security checks.
  7. Be Patient and Polite: The agency can be busy, so be prepared to wait. Treat the staff with respect, and they will be more likely to assist you.

Alternative Options for Expedited Passport Service

If you cannot secure an appointment at the San Diego Passport Agency or prefer other options, consider these alternatives:

Acceptance Facilities with Expedited Service

Some acceptance facilities, such as select post offices and county clerks, offer expedited passport processing. Check with your local facility to see if this option is available.

Private Passport Expediting Companies

Numerous private companies specialize in expediting passport applications. These companies act as intermediaries between you and the State Department, streamlining the process and often providing faster turnaround times. However, their services come at an additional cost.

Regional Passport Agencies

If the San Diego Passport Agency is fully booked, consider checking the availability of appointments at other regional passport agencies. While it may require travel, it could be a faster option than waiting for an opening in San Diego. Some of the closest regional agencies are located in Los Angeles and other major cities.

Routine Processing with Expedited Shipping

If your travel is not imminent but you still want to receive your passport as quickly as possible, you can opt for routine processing with expedited shipping. This involves applying through a standard acceptance facility but paying extra for faster shipping of your application and your new passport.
